Bulk edits in the Ledgerpane admin grid currently bypass row-level validation. Selecting 500+ rows and applying a status change skips the audit hook entirely. Fix adds a batched validator and caps selections at 200 per operation. Migration backfills audit entries for edits made since the Quartzfall release. No schema changes. Rollback is a feature flag flip. Future maintainers: do not raise the cap without re-running the load test suite. Sign-off required before merge to release branch. Approval must come from the person named below.

approver of tafop-yafof = Briael Belix

Runbook: account recovery — FeedWarden podcast validator. Scope: restoring the admin account that signs validation reports. Verify requester identity via the on-call lead, disable active sessions, and re-issue the validator's signing token. Audit the last 24h of feed-check jobs for tampering before re-enabling. Security reviewer sign-off is mandatory at each step. Complete the reset using the recovery passphrase below.

strongbox words: oliael-gilax-lamael

Subject: Broker upgrade — action needed

Welcome aboard. We're moving the Tollgate broker from 4.x to 5.1 this Thursday. Partner queues on the Marrowfield cluster will drain first; republish anything stuck after the cutover. Update your client libs before then or acks will fail silently. Staging is already on 5.1 — test there first. Authenticate your staging client with the token below.

login token, tagef-tagep: eyJhbGciOiJIUzI1NiIsInR5cCI6IkpXVCJ9.eyJzdWIiOiIBXyeYEoalzIn0.6TI7VhOJMHm9

Ticket SEC-7731: Sealed vault holding idempotency-key salt (Paylune retries)

The Keepwell vault containing the HMAC salt for Paylune's payment-retry idempotency keys auto-sealed after a failed attestation check. Retries currently fail closed, so no duplicate charges are possible, but retry success rate is degraded. Reviewer sign-off is required before unsealing. Once approved, the operator unseals with the recovery passphrase recorded below.

unlock words, bawef-kahap: sorax-sorir-quenys-aldok